Short illustrative example

If Language A and Language B share 82 of 100 Swadesh items as clear cognates, the index = 82%. That suggests strong lexical affinity — likely closely related branches — but you’d next check regular sound correspondences and grammar to confirm they descend from a common ancestor rather than having borrowed heavily.

How it’s used (interpreting an index)

  • Cognate-count index: Researchers check which words in two languages are cognates (share a common origin). The proportion of shared cognates on the list becomes an index of similarity. Higher percentage → closer relation.
  • Lexicostatistics and glottochronology: The index feeds into methods that estimate divergence times between languages, assuming a (controversial) constant rate of vocabulary replacement.
  • Classification: The index helps cluster languages into families and subgroups when combined across many languages.
